Warm and elegant wooden furniture is ideal for those looking for a rustic and warm home. However, if left unused for a long time, it may produce an unpleasant and moldy smell. Find out how to solve this problem with brilliant advice.
Whether it’s chest of drawers, shelves or cabinets, wooden furniture combines tradition and modernity.
However, with longer closures, an unpleasant smell sometimes spreads to the interior, especially when it comes to old furniture. This smell comes from the stagnation of the air inside but also from the aging of the wood.
It is possible to rediscover the freshness of wood and perfume it in a very short time.
Wooden furniture – source: spm
Before we begin
First, open the doors of your wooden furniture and empty them.
Sometimes the stale ediot can also come from objects or old clothing. That’s why it’s important to take them out of the closet and clean or wash anything that smells bad.
